A bomb of mass 30 kg at rest explodes into two pieces of masses 18 kg and 12 kg. The velocity of 18 kg mass is 6 m/s. The kinetic energy of other mass is

A

324J

B

486J

C

256J

D

524J

Text Solution

Verified by Experts

The correct Answer is:
B

According to the law of conservation of angular,momentum,
`30 x 0 = 18 xx 6+12 xx v rArr` v=-9m/s,
Negative sign indicates that both fragments move in the opposite directions.
K.E. of 12kg= `1/2mv^2` = `1/2xx12xx81=486 J`
